Purpose The purpose of this paper is to propose an analytical approach to determine the resistive torque caused by a conductive wall between the rotors of axial permanent magnet couplings. In this configuration, relative motion between the coupling rotors and the wall generates a resistive torque that is a consequence of the induced eddy currents in this barrier. Therefore, such induced resistive torque implies a reduction in the permanent magnet coupling performance, that is, its torque transmission capacity. Design/methodology/approach The developed resistive torque analytical formulation was based on eddy-current brakes of previous studies. To validate the proposed method, tests were conducted in a prototype and results were compared with analytical ones. Findings The analytical method showed a good correlation with the experiment data. Furthermore, a major degradation of the coupling capability to transmit torque was found because of the conductive wall presence, enhancing the importance of predicting such phenomenon when designing these devices. Originality/value A novel direct assessment of the resistive torque while in motion is presented in this paper. These measurements were of great importance to accurately compare the analytical and experimental data.

Purpose Surface heat treatment by induction heating (10-100 kHz) requires precise prediction and control of the depth of the induced phase transformation. This paper aims at identifying common issues with the measurement and modeling of magnetic properties used in induction heating simulations, and it proposes ways to improve the situation. Design/methodology/approach In particular, it is demonstrated how intrinsic magnetic properties (i.e. the B-H curve) of a sample can change during the magnetic characterization process itself, due to involuntary annealing of the sample. Then, for a B-H curve that is supposed perfectly known, a comparison is performed between multiple models, each one representing the magnetic properties of steel in time-harmonic (TH) finite element method simulations. Finally, a new model called “power-equivalent model” is proposed. This model provides the best possible accuracy for a known nonlinear and hysteretic B-H curve used in TH simulations. Findings By carefully following the guidelines identified in this paper, reduction of errors in the range of 5-10 per cent can be achieved, both at the experimental and modeling levels. The new “power-equivalent model” proposed is also expected to be more generic than existing models. Originality/value This paper highlights common pitfalls in the measurement and modeling of magnetic properties, and suggests ways to improve the situation.

Purpose This paper aims to investigate construction site workers’ compliance with various coronavirus (Covid-19) protocols while working on construction sites. Design/methodology/approach This survey was conducted at the end of the imposed lockdown following Nigeria’s upsurge of the Covid-19 pandemic. The survey research method was adopted for the study using a structured questionnaire administered to 246 construction site workers under strict Covid-19 preventive measures. The data was complemented through personal observations of the study site activities. The results were analysed using frequency tables and a factor analytical approach. Findings The preventive measures in place on construction sites can be classified into personal protective measures, good etiquette/manners, contact precautions and prompt actions. Although the workers claimed to be aware of the Covid-19 pandemic, their disposition towards the preventive measures on construction sites is worrisome. Hence, their level of compliance with the protocols could mitigate the spread of the virus. Originality/value This paper fulfils an identified gap to study the need to promote public health by mitigating the global pandemic’s spread in areas where social distancing cannot be easily observed.
